interesting hand.

preflop is close.
do you think that he is 3betting lighter enough from btn? else you won't really be ahead too often and you'll be without initiative and out of position. i tend to a nitty fold here...

postflop is interesting.
i don't think he's checking behind and then turnraising with AQ/KK+, most likely AQ wouldn't raise and KK+ is value cbetting the flop. so his hand looks a lot like AK exactly.
against such a small raise you have the odds to draw for a boat so go ahead and try to hit. :f_biggrin:

but if (as you stated in original post) you think he could play KK+ like that just 3bet the turn and get it in, he's most likely not folding anything that he is raising with. the only hand that you are scared of is AK...
but i think that he has it really often. :f_biggrin:
